Warning Signs Your Heat Pump Needs Attention
Unexplained Spikes in Your Electric Bill
You open your utility bill and it is noticeably higher than the same time last year, even though your thermostat habits have not changed. This is usually the first indicator that your heat pump is losing efficiency and struggling to keep up with the demands of your home. When parts are worn, coils are dirty, or refrigerant is slightly low, the system requires significantly more electricity to move the same amount of heat.
If ignored, you aren't just overpaying the power company every month. You are allowing the system to grind itself down and shortening its overall lifespan. Catching this efficiency drop early is the best way to prevent a minor issue from turning into a major expense.
The System Never Seems to Turn Off
You notice the heat pump is running continuously for hours at a time, yet the house never quite reaches the temperature you set on the thermostat. Heat pumps are designed to run in long, efficient cycles, but they should eventually satisfy the thermostat and power down. Constant running usually points to restricted airflow, a clogged filter, or heavily soiled outdoor coils that are preventing proper heat transfer.
A system that never rests will eventually overheat its compressor and cause catastrophic damage. A professional tune-up catches these airflow restrictions before they cause irreversible motor damage. Restoring proper airflow allows the system to cycle normally and gives the hardworking components a chance to cool down.
Unusual Noises from the Outdoor Unit
Instead of the normal hum of the fan and compressor, you hear loud buzzing, rattling, or a harsh grinding noise when the system starts up. Rattling often means debris like twigs or pine needles have fallen into the fan grate, which is common for properties surrounded by trees. A loud buzz usually indicates a failing electrical component, like a contactor or capacitor, struggling to send power to the motor.
Electrical issues do not fix themselves and will only worsen over time. A failing capacitor that isn't replaced during a routine tune-up can cause the entire compressor to seize up. Addressing these noises immediately turns a potential disaster into a simple maintenance task.
Ice Buildup on the Coils
You walk past your outdoor unit in the winter and see it encased in a block of ice, or you notice ice on the indoor refrigerant lines during the summer. In the winter, your heat pump has a defrost cycle to melt away normal frost, but a solid block of ice means the defrost board, reversing valve, or sensors are malfunctioning. In the summer, ice means a severe airflow restriction or a refrigerant leak is causing the coil temperature to drop below freezing.
Running an iced-over heat pump will quickly destroy the compressor by restricting refrigerant flow. It requires immediate professional intervention to thaw the system safely and fix the root cause. Never attempt to chip the ice away yourself, as this easily punctures the delicate refrigerant lines.
What is Causing Your Heat Pump to Struggle
Clogged Coils from Rural Dust and Debris
The delicate aluminum fins on your outdoor unit act like a vacuum, pulling massive amounts of air through the system to transfer heat. Over time, they get packed with dirt, severely limiting the amount of air the fan can move. In a rural area like Newell, agricultural dust, heavy pollen, and pine straw accumulate rapidly on these coils.
This buildup creates an insulating blanket that traps heat inside the unit and forces the compressor to work overtime. A professional tune-up involves applying a specialized chemical cleaner to safely dissolve this grime. Washing the coils out from the inside restores the unit's ability to breathe and immediately drops the operating strain.
Worn Electrical Components
The electrical parts that start and run your motors degrade slightly every time the system turns on. Because heat pumps run year-round, these electrical components endure double the wear of a standard cooling-only unit. Rural power fluctuations can also degrade these sensitive parts faster, leaving your motors vulnerable to voltage spikes.
During a tune-up, technicians use a multimeter to measure the exact electrical draw of these parts to ensure they are operating within safe parameters. If a component is testing weak, it can be swapped out on the spot before it fails completely. This proactive replacement is the single best way to protect your expensive compressor from electrical damage.
Clogged Condensate Drain Lines
As your heat pump cools and dehumidifies your home, it pulls moisture out of the air. This moisture drips into a pan and drains outside through a PVC pipe. Thanks to intense local humidity, this warm, wet environment is the perfect breeding ground for algae and mold.
Eventually, this biological growth forms a thick sludge that completely blocks the pipe. The service visit includes flushing and clearing this drain line so water does not back up into your home. Keeping this line clear prevents costly water damage to your ceilings, walls, or floors.
Failing Reversing Valve
The reversing valve is the critical component that physically switches the flow of refrigerant, allowing your system to change from heating to cooling mode. Because it operates under extreme pressure, the internal sliding mechanism can become stuck or begin to leak refrigerant internally. When this happens, you might feel lukewarm air coming from your vents regardless of what the thermostat is set to.
Diagnosing a failing reversing valve requires checking the temperature differential across the valve body. If it is sticking, the system will run constantly without ever changing the temperature in your home. Identifying this issue early prevents you from wasting electricity on a system that is physically incapable of conditioning the air.
What to Expect During the Service Visit
Initial Diagnostics and Airflow Testing
When you schedule maintenance with a professional, you are getting a top-to-bottom health check for your system rather than just a quick filter change. First, the technician will evaluate the thermostat operation and check the temperature drop or rise at your indoor vents. This confirms whether the system is actually moving heat effectively or just blowing unconditioned air around your home. We also inspect the indoor blower motor assembly to ensure it is pulling enough air across the indoor coil.
Outdoor Component Inspection and Cleaning
From there, the technician moves outside to inspect the vital electrical and mechanical components. We test the capacitors, check the contactor for pitting, and ensure all wire connections are tight and secure. Next comes the cleaning phase, where we clear out any debris from the outdoor cabinet and thoroughly wash the condenser coils to remove the dirt and pollen common to Newell properties.
Final System Verification
We also inspect the reversing valve and force the system into a defrost cycle to verify those controls are operating correctly. Finally, we clear the condensate drain line and check the refrigerant charge to ensure optimal performance. The True Cost of Delaying Maintenance
Compounding Wear and Tear
Delaying a heat pump tune-up is a gamble where the homeowner always loses. Because these systems operate twelve months a year, wear and tear compounds incredibly fast without routine intervention. A weak capacitor that goes unnoticed forces the compressor to pull excessive amperage every time it starts. Eventually, that inexpensive part can force a costly compressor to burn itself out completely.
Wasted Electricity and Inflated Bills
Beyond the risk of catastrophic failure, skipping maintenance guarantees a measurable loss in daily efficiency. A dirty heat pump can use up to twenty percent more electricity to do the exact same amount of work as a clean system. By waiting, you are essentially paying the power company the cost of a tune-up multiple times over through inflated utility bills.
